The mere fact that we're getting a new constraction line in 2015 is interesting enough to make a video about, because the wording on the Linkedin page suggets a full-blown theme rather than a sub-theme like the Superhero/Chima ultrabuilds. So this'll be the first new constraction theme we'll receive in five years. That's already big enough news. Then you get into the debate of whether this new theme's existence automatically means that Hero Factory will be canceled; this was discussed in the video and both sides of that particular coin were elaborated upon. We bring up some old quotes by Lego in Customer Service emails where they state their goal to create many Constraction lines instead of limiting themselves to one at a time. We discuss signs that could potentially point to HF's impending end, such as its gradually declining number of sets (although it appears to have stabilized at 8 per wave), promotions, TV specials (now reduced to only 22 minutes a year), and the ending of the book series. Finally, we bring up the possibility that we know a lot of people are automatically thinking of when they hear this news and that is the return of BIONICLE. We give reasons why it's likely not the case, specifically that it's called a "new" theme rather than a "new take" or "revival" of an old theme (and contrast that line with the line about a past project of his, a re-imagining of Castle) and then talk about our hopes for this new theme and what it could mean for HF IF it is canceled. As that long, overblown paragraph clearly shows, there's more than enough material to warrant a video about this subject even if 90% of it is speculation. It's still important news.
